I agree with you - dair will one day be used properly but right now this is the best that it it - in a game with diminishing returns it is best to not throw out any moves

the slow dair comes from ZS having upward momentum and if u initiate the dair before the apex of your upward motion from the best I can gather you should slow dair ... not 100% sure though other things cause this like G&W up air - it is not random

It's never random for the slow moving one and it's just like Ares said. If you have upward momentum from an opponent's effect, whether it's an attack or some weird property (not from your own jump), you will fall slow during the move. You can also stay still in the air while using it if you midair jump while you have upward momentum from the first method (basically the opponent did something made you move upward, or a stage makes you fall slow, etc.).

So far I've found four useful ways to use the Dair

First and most important would be as a counter against people who roll or is in general stand right behind you. Most people like to use the forward smash to counter rollers but backward hit I've found to be weak and noneffective against low percentage characters, however if you hit someone with the Dair on the ground they will be shot away, thus making it that much easier to remain safe

Second is the fact that Zamus can spike people who hang on the ledge without killing herself. This use isn't very practical and in most cases if not all more dangerous then using the down smash. To do this you must perfect position yourself the correct distant from the ledge and without going over to hit your hanging opponent. Nothing complex here just simple logic.

Third, this one is by far my favorite use of the down aerial. When characters like Marth are just about to recover SH and use a down aerial off of the ledge into them. Your goal here is to trade hits, which will cancel your downward trajectory while giving your opponent a sweet spike to the face.

The fourth and final use is just another way to get onto the stage.

Note: I’ve yet to do this one offline so I don’t really know how easily block this is.

Anyways what I always do after I kill someone in brawl is quickly run of the side of the stage and tether hang off as this puts me in a fairly hard position to hit so generally I’m completely safe while my opponent invincibility frames run out. From here I got many options but to use the Dair effectively against my edge guarding opponent is when I use special properties of the special stick and quickly pull myself up to the ledge then while still holding the stick I quickly do a ledge jump into a Dair. This is very quick and I’ve hit over a half a dozen people with this online even with barely any lag.
